Analysis On Economic Benefits Of Office Building Energy Saving Measures In Tianjin

The energy consumption of construction in our country has been over 27.5% of the total energy consumption, and the building energy consumption ratio will continue to rise along with the accelerating growth of the total construction. Structures and air conditioning system are the main aspects which affect building energy consumption. According to Tianjin Design Standard for Energy Efficiency of Public Buildings which will be published after a period time, this paper used eQUEST energy consumption simulation software to analyze the economic benefits of a series of energy saving measures, and this paper also did sensitivity analysis on these measures. These measures include:reducing the heat transfer coefficient of the exterior wall and roof, using energy-saving glass and window frame profiles, strengthening the outside window insulation structure, adding external blinds, using energy-saving glass curtain wall, improving units performance coefficient, using appropriate units operation strategy, using large temperature difference and small flow system, using variable frequency pumps and exhaust heat recovery units, and improve the efficiency of the pump and fan. This study shows that:When considering to reduce building energy consumption, the economic benefits should be taken into account at the same time. This condition should be avoided where just for pursuing low energy consumption and ignoring the initial investment. For the office building in this paper, whose outer wall and roof load accounted for nearly 40% of total loads of the envelope, the thickness of exterior wall rock wool insulation board which made the least whole life cycle costs should be 90?110 mm, and the thickness of roof extruded thermal insulation board should be 110?130 mm. To achieve the economic insulation thickness, compared with no insulation, the exterior wall and roof area can save 25.89kWh/m2 and 37.90kWh/m2.The energy saving potential of the double low-e insulating glass is larger. Compared with the double hollow glass, the window area outside of every square meter can save 29.63 kWh electricity. Compared with the ordinary single-layer glass, the window area outside of every square meter can save 58.86kWh electricity. It can be recycled in 2?3 years, which results in a very good application prospect. The number of the running units should be appropriate. In this paper, the cooling load is 295kW, so 3 units is the best, and should be distributed in accordance with the strategy:"two big with a small". Using variable frequency pump and exhaust heat recovery units can reduce the load when the units are running, which have good energy-saving efficiency. It can save nearly million kilowatt electricity every year. Ordinary water pump frequency converter can be recycled in 2?3 years, while the payback period of exhaust heat recovery units are no more than 4 years. The enhancing of the efficiency of water pump and fan can get good economic benefits in a certain range. In this paper, when the water pump energy consumption accounted for about 20% of energy consumption, the pump efficiency at 70% is advisable, and the fan efficiency at 70?80% is advisable.As far as the units operation strategy and the using of energy-saving glass are concerned, if investing the same proportion of money, they could earn more lucrative profits, compared with other energy conservation measures. Compared with the equipment operation strategy and the strengthening of the external windows thermal performance, the energy-saving potential of exterior wall, roof insulation and external sunshade is lower. But their payback periods of initial investment are not long, and they could reap better economic benefits in their life cycle.
